Rahul Mishra’s Advice for the Modern Indian Bride

Text by Tanisha Choudhury. Images by Gulshan Sachdeva

The designer defines, and shares tips for the bride who doesn’t follow conventional guidelines

The Rahul Mishra bride…
“She is a well-travelled woman who doesn’t succumb to the cliched bridal guidelines.”

Trends to try this season…
“The key trends are lighter silhouettes, pastel palettes and monotone ensembles.”

Pitfalls to avoid…
“Brides should avoid going overboard with their make-up and jewellery.”

A beauty look for the modern Indian bride…
“They can take inspiration from actresses in old French movies — they had decorative hair without accessories.”

Evergreen bridal trends…
“Wearing a bindi, and flowers in the hair.”

For the sangeet ceremony…
“The ensemble should be lightweight so the bride can have a good time and enjoy herself.”

Golden rule…
“Avoid high heels.”

Recommendation from the Monsoon Diaries collection…
“The peacock lehenga.”
